Bahamian Tennis Players Soar to The Top 10 Regionally

UncategorizedBy Esther NewtonDecember 22, 2022

Coming off a spectacular final at the World Juniors Team Competition in El Salvador, Bahamian junior tennis players Jackson Mactaggart and William McCartney have achieved top 10 rankings in the U14 Confederation of Tennis of Central America and Caribbean (Cotecc) poll. Justin Roberts Conducted a Junior Tennis Clinic at the National Tennis Centre Yesterday

UncategorizedBy Esther NewtonJune 22, 2020

Justin Roberts returns to The Bahamas after a very fruitful 4-week stint on the ITF pro circuit in Cancun, Mexico. Justin achieved one Doubles Final’s win, one Singles Final’s win, two Singles quarterfinal’s appearances and another Doubles Final’s appearance.  This summer was indeed hot as Justin brought the heat to the courts in Cancun!
